Subject: [PATCH 3/3] staging/rtl8192e: avoid comparing unsigned type >= 0
Date: Wed, 20 Jul 2016 17:26:06 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20160720152606.201775-2-arnd@arndb.de>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20160720152606.201775-1-arnd@arndb.de>

There is one remaining warning about a type limit check in rtl8192e:

staging/rtl8192e/rtl819x_TSProc.c:326:14: error: comparison is always true due to limited range of data type [-Werror=type-limits]

This changes a macro into a local function to clarify the types and simplify
the check while removing the warning.
